About This Item

Fulton (TX): Backwoodsman Magazine, 2013. Magazine format in illustrated covers, 11 x 8 inches, Pp78. In very good condition. Articles include: The Jeep Gun; PVC Deer Feeder; The Winchester 30-30; Simple Heat Treating Furnace; Beachcombing For Fun & Profit; Making A Small Alcohol Fed Stove; A History of the Hollow Handle Knife; Does Sasquatch Really Exist?; Paul Campbell...Survival Skills of Native California; Make Your Own Hand Warmer; Pour Your Own Buckshot; Making Homemade Arrows and Arrowheads; Full Time Woods Living Without A 9-5 Job; The Easy Storing Sawbuck; Make A 50 Caliber Lock Box Cheap; Crafting The Wood Powder/Shot Flask; Another Version of the File Knife; A Sense of Direction; The Modern Day Canoe Gun; Charlie's Pickled Hot Sausages; etc..
